Iīve checked it out for you:
The guy is `Geoff Stephensī (Songwriter)...the pic was taken in Decemberī64 by Dezo Hoffmann...Brian was giving an interview for Radio Luxembourgh at their studios in Hertford Street where he met Donovan...
